Jonathan Selling is a Policy Analyst at the Formosan Association for Public Affairs, and also serves as Co-Chair of the East Asia Discussion Group at YPFP. Jonathan is a Volunteer Editor at CIMSEC and has previous experience as a Research Analyst at The Rendon Group, Inc. Jonathan has a Master of Arts in International Relations and Affairs from Boston University and a Bachelor of Arts in Political Science and Government from the University of Rhode Island.

The Center for International Maritime Security is a non-profit, non-partisan think tank. Formed in 2012, it brings together forward-thinkers from a variety of fields to examine the capabilities, threats, hotspots, and opportunities for security in the maritime domain.
